Transaction 0f3dabb664defc530c3b489e90bc46188358877e53cf2a953b9e400bdf8ada50
1 Input
1 Output
-
0f3dabb664defc530c3b489e90bc46188358877e53cf2a953b9e400bdf8ada50:0
- value
- 5495418
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b04dea113bf47afe24dc53d015d1a05f96cb2181 OP_EQUAL
- address
- 3HmEBtTyzQULvm8qEujeaXiBUYhPyL8v8P